Goa Police recruitment 2026: Registration begins for 722 Group C posts, direct link to apply here
The Goa Staff Selection Commission (GSSC) has announced the Goa Police Recruitment 2026, opening online applications for 722 Group C vacancies. This drive includes posts like Police Constable, Forest Guard, Driver, and other allied positions. Interested candidates can apply from 20th February to 13th March 2026 through the official GSSC website.
The recruitment aims to fill major posts in Goa Police, ensuring adequate manpower across departments. Applicants must meet the minimum educational requirement of 10th or 12th pass depending on the post. Age criteria, physical standards, and other eligibility conditions are prescribed in the official notification.

Goa Police vacancy details
The total 722 vacancies are spread across multiple posts:
- Police Constable (Male & Female) – 360
- Armed Police Constable – 119
- Constable Driver (Grade-III) – 111
- Forest Guard & Round Forester – 32
- Other posts like Warden, Matron, Assistant Superintendent, Platoon Commander, and Lascar – 100
How to apply online
Interested candidates can apply online for Goa Police recruitment process by following the steps below:
- Visit www.gssc.goa.gov.in
- Click on “GSSC Group C Recruitment 2026”
- Read the official notification carefully
- Click “Apply Online” and register with a valid mobile and email
- Fill personal and educational details, upload photograph and signature
- Pay application fee and submit the form
- Take a printout for future reference
The recruitment will include a written test, physical test, medical exam, and document verification. Qualified candidates will be shortlisted based on merit. This is an important opportunity for youth aspiring to join Goa Police and allied departments.
Eligibility criteria
- Education: Minimum 10th or 12th pass depending on the post. Drivers need a valid licence with 2 years experience.
- Age: 18–28 years (25 years for Driver post). Age relaxation applies for reserved categories.
- Physical Standards: Minimum height 165 cm for males and 157 cm for females; chest measurement 78.74–83.80 cm for males.
